Pros: It’s stylish
Cons: too many slots for dishes and not enough for bowls or glasses or cups. Noisy operation. Dishes come out mostly wet at the end of the cycle. Objects easily go through the basket and interrupt the spinner with no warning sound or notice that the spinner is stuck. The spinner is very close to the tray and easily gets impeded. Poor design.

The two draw design is great and efficient especially as most of our loads are cups glasses and silverware. The draws operate independently, so you can do a heavy load like cookware and a light load like china at the same time. All in all a great product. It is however pricey.
